Great to meet you!

I have been providing therapy for adolescents and adults for the past 15 years in different settings in the US and Latin America. From crisis situations to the educational system and community mental health, I support people from different walks of life, implementing strategies that allow them to feel more balanced, at ease, and fulfilled in their lives.

A bit about my approach to therapy

I use a relational and integral approach in my therapeutic work. I bring the best combination of evidence-based modalities along with neuroscience, mindfulness, and body-based approaches that accelerate your process, and help you develop skills that will take you to the next level.

What you can expect from our first session

In our first meeting we work as a team to develop a deeper understanding of your current life circumstances, areas where you feel you are flowing or not. I will be asking many questions, and I will also invite you to ask me about the way I work, and how this journey together might look like. The information from this session will guide us in creating a path of progress, healing, and improvement focusing on the areas most important to you.
